
Authentic Halal Mexican. Tacos, Burritos, & More. Talkin Tacos started as a food truck in the Miami community, aiming to provide the best Mexican food in South Florida. But as we grew a larger and larger following, the lines around our food truck became too hard to keep up with. We knew we needed to expand into a restaurant space to be able to serve our awesome customers more of our famous tacos and Mexican food every day.

Self order kiosks or you can order at the counter. It would be helpful if the menus listed what is included in an item. For example, I ordered birria tacos and added consommé for additional cost because I didn’t know it already came with consommé (so I got two of them). Food was good- trendy tacos, quesadillas, etc. Chips had no salt and were so bland. Staff member Sonia was polite and helpful. Half the restaurant is very dimly light, which shows off the cool black-lit mural on the wall, but isn’t good for people with low vision. Drinks are pricey ($4.99 for most and $6.50 for horchata). Tables and metal chairs aren’t the most comfortable- the tables have legs on each corner that angles towards the inside, meaning you have to sit squished near the center side of the table. Metal chairs are noisy on the concrete floor.
